Movies, munchies and more at the GQT Huntington Twin Drive-In
HUNTINGTON, Ind. (WANE) — As one of the few active Drive-Ins in northeast Indiana, the GQT Huntington Twin Drive-In aims to be a social hub this summer season. The double-screen drive-in opened in May of 1950 near Highway 24. In 74 years, it has faced windstorm screen damage, fire damage, and a pandemic.

Road damage on section of U.S. 24, near Huntington North High School, causes traffic disruption
HUNTINGTON, Ind. (WPTA) - Road damage on U.S. 24, near Huntington North High School, is causing traffic disruption on Wednesday afternoon. The Huntington County Sheriff’s Department says a small sinkhole on a section of U.S. 24, near Jefferson Street, is causing a traffic disruption near Huntington North High School.
